My main passion has always been to take paths unknown to me in any field, from mountains to engineering. In fact, this passion led me to become first an aerospace engineer and then a "Mountain Guide & Mountaineering Master"
My mountaineering activities have found their playground in the Dolomites, where I have made major ascents and most beautiful dreams, including 'Via attraverso il Pesce' in Marmolada and 'Capitain sky-hook' in Civetta. At the same time I ventured all over the Alps, honing techniques in ice, skiing and high mountains. Of course, expeditions abroad were not long in coming, taking me to explore walls and peaks still untouched and putting into practice the mountaineering experience gained in the alps.
For several years I have been working solely as an Alpine Guide accompanying in unique experiences not only in the Dolomites and the entire Alps but also abroad. I have always enjoyed the part of teaching mountaineering techniques looking for the best way to transmit what I have learned during my mountaineering activities.
This also allowed me to become a Mountain Guide Instructor giving me the great honor of training future Mountain professionals.
